Non-opioid analgesics encompass a diverse range of pharmaceutical compounds including NSAIDs (n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s), acetaminophen, and other novel mechanisms targeting pain pathways. These medications provide pain relief through various biochemical mechanisms - from inhibiting prostaglandin synthesis to modulating neurotransmitter activity - without the addiction risks associated with opioids. The therapeutic classes include diclofenac sodium, ibuprofen, aspirin, indomethacin, and emerging alternatives like topical analgesics and combination therapies.
The market growth is primarily driven by the opioid crisis in North America, where overdose deaths exceeded 80,000 in 2021 according to CDC data, creating urgent demand for safer alternatives. Furthermore, aging populations and rising prevalence of chronic pain conditions (affecting 20% of adults globally per WHO) are expanding the addressable market. However, gastrointestinal risks associated with NSAIDs and hepatotoxicity concerns with acetaminophen continue to pose clinical challenges. Recent developments include FDA approvals for novel formulations like extended-release diclofenac and combination products that enhance efficacy while mitigating side effect profiles.

Regional Analysis: Non-opioid Pain Med MarketEurope
Europe's non-opioid pain medication market thrives under centralized regulatory frameworks promoting rational pain management. Germany leads with robust OTC NSAID consumption, while Nordic countries pioneer multidisciplinary pain clinics emphasizing non-pharmacologic approaches. The UK's NHS prescribing guidelines increasingly restrict opioids for non-cancer pain, creating opportunities for novel NSAID and adjuvant therapies. Eastern Europe shows fastest growth due to improving healthcare access and opioid prescription monitoring systems. The EMA recently approved several novel non-opioid formulations targeting neuropathic pain.
Asia-Pacific
Asia-Pacific exhibits the highest growth potential for non-opioid pain medications, driven by expanding healthcare access and cultural aversion to opioid use. Japan dominates the market with advanced topical formulations and extensive NSAID research. Australia's real-time prescription monitoring significantly reduced opioid initiation rates, boosting alternatives. India's market grows through local manufacturing of cost-effective NSAIDs, while China's hospital formularies increasingly include non-opioid options for post-surgical pain.
South America
South America's non-opioid pain medication adoption grows despite historical opioid underutilization. Brazil leads with comprehensive public health programs emphasizing non-opioid pain management. Argentina sees increasing NSAID prescriptions for musculoskeletal conditions. Chile implements progressive pain treatment guidelines mirroring North American non-opioid first approaches. Regional manufacturers focus on affordable generic NSAIDs and combination products tailored to local preferences.
Middle East & Africa
The MEA non-opioid pain medication market develops unevenly due to varied healthcare systems. GCC countries exhibit the highest adoption rates with Western-style formularies and opioid restrictions. South Africa's private healthcare sector increasingly recommends non-opioid protocols. North Africa shows steady growth through hospital procurement of NSAIDs, while sub-Saharan Africa relies heavily on OTC paracetamol and ibuprofen due to limited healthcare infrastructure.
